PROBLEM TO BE SOLVED: To provide a tire rubber composition where colorfastness and tire appearance can be improved while good fuel efficiency, abrasion resistance, and on-ice performance are maintained or improved, and a pneumatic tire using the tire rubber composition.SOLUTION: The present invention relates to a tire rubber composition including 0.1-6.0 parts by mass of a nonionic surfactant represented by formula (1) and/or ester of the formula (1) with respect to 100 parts by mass of rubber components, and including sulfur and a total content of at least 70% by mass of butadiene rubber, natural rubber, and isoprene rubber in 100% by mass of rubber components. In the formula (1), Rrepresents a 6-26C hydrocarbon group and d represent any integer.
